High-corrosion high-temperature working conditions have always been a tough pain point restricting the service life of fluid conveying equipment in the global fine chemical industry. Conventional FRPP pumps are prone to aging, deformation and cracking under long-term exposure to high-temperature strong corrosive liquids, bringing frequent equipment shutdown and potential safety hazards to production facilities.
Yida Pumps configures premium PVDF material casings, impellers and magnetic rotors for customized models of MP, CQF, MPH magnetic pumps and CQF-Z self-priming pumps. PVDF material boasts excellent resistance to strong acid, strong alkali, halogen solvents and aromatic chemicals, along with stable physical properties under elevated operating temperatures. Compared with ordinary plastic pump products, PVDF-version pumps effectively extend service life by more than twice in high-corrosion thermal fluid delivery processes.
These PVDF reinforced pump products are widely adopted in new energy raw material extraction, chemical reagent preparation, metal pickling high-temperature cleaning and waste solvent recovery processes in European, North American and Southeast Asian chemical parks. Combined with the inherent sealless leakage-free characteristic of magnetic drive structure, the upgraded pumps reduce safety risks of toxic high-temperature medium leakage for global manufacturers. Supported by standardized processing technology and interchangeable spare parts design, overseas clients can realize quick component replacement and daily maintenance without complicated professional operation.
